Title | Study of Telecommunications Price Regulation in Thailand |
Description |
Realizing the converged environment and rapid changes in the telecommunication sector, the Office of the National Broadcasting and Telecommunications Commission of Thailand and the International Telecommunication Union are entering into an agreement to implement a joint project aimed to study and recommend a new price regulatory framework for the telecommunications sector in Thailand. The project will focus on mobile non-voice services (sms, mms, and broadband data), and fixed broadband service. The study aims to recommend specific rates of the aforementioned services which will be used as references for a new recommended price regulation in Thailand’s telecommunication sector. Alternative price regulation methodologies and approaches will also be studied with an aim to recommend an appropriate price regulation of telecommunications services in Thailand which will benefit consumers and the industry and provide an enabling environment for competition. |
